They game plan Celtic used did not suit pedro

He struggles to exploit space because basically there isn't any

Celtic sat in tight and narrow and he basically had no space to run into like he usually does against a more open unit

Pedro just fits perfectly into the Barcelona system, despite not being as talented as Alexis Sanchez for example. The runs he makes, his positional sense and his finishing are all huge parts of why he's made it at Barcelona, whereas he might not have at another big club.

He was poor tonight though but his performance for Spain in Belarus last week was absolutely sensational. 3 goals (2 dinks) and a back-heeled assist.
